In the ever-evolving landscape of cybersecurity, traditional defensive strategies are proving insufficient against the relentless innovation of attackers. To truly safeguard digital assets, security professionals must adopt a more proactive and adaptive approach. This article delves into the importance of cultivating a hacker mindset, understanding the motivations and tactics of adversaries, and leveraging this knowledge to strengthen defenses.
The article emphasizes the shift from a tool-centric approach to a mindset-driven one. It highlights the diminishing gap between security professionals and attackers, with the latter often possessing a more acute sense of curiosity and a relentless pursuit of knowledge. The author underscores the need to move beyond rote security practices and embrace a more creative and adaptive approach.
Understanding the “why” behind attacks is crucial. Attackers aren’t merely exploiting vulnerabilities but rather strategically selecting targets and exploiting weaknesses. They often leverage trusted integrations and misconfigurations, bypassing traditional defenses. To counter this, security professionals must adopt a more holistic view, considering the broader attack landscape and the attacker’s motivations.
The article also criticizes the overreliance on automated tools and predefined processes. While these tools can be valuable, they can also create predictable patterns that attackers can exploit. A more human-centric approach is needed, one that encourages critical thinking, creativity, and a willingness to challenge the status quo.
In the cloud era, detecting intent is paramount. Attackers often leverage legitimate cloud services to blend in with regular user activity. Security teams must develop the ability to identify anomalous behavior and understand the underlying intent.
Cultivating a hacker mindset is an ongoing process. It requires continuous learning, hands-on experience, and a willingness to think outside the box. By embracing a more adversarial mindset, security professionals can better anticipate and respond to threats, ensuring the long-term security of their organizations.
